RunThrough, the UK’s largest and Europe’s fastest growing running events company, is pleased to preview the return of the Hillsborough Castle and Gardens Running Festival on Sunday, July 28, 2024.

This highly anticipated event, set against the scenic backdrop of Hillsborough, offers a variety of distances, ensuring there is something for every runner.

With the success of the Hillsborough Running Festival last year, it is anticipated that this year's event will boast even more entries and an elevated atmosphere to previous years.

This event’s Charity of the Year is Northern Ireland Hospice and the Hillsborough Running Festival aims to raise awareness and funds for its invaluable work.

The festival features a diverse range of distances designed to accommodate runners of all skill levels.

The U16 5k provides a perfect opportunity for young runners to experience the joy of participating in a supportive and inclusive running community. For beginners or those seeking a shorter challenge, the Adult 5k is an ideal option.

The 10k, a popular distance, strikes a balance between challenge and accessibility. Lastly, the Half Marathon offers a comprehensive test of endurance, catering to seasoned runners seeking a longer race.
